Fluoropolymer Product Group (FPG) Statement on the Proposed REACH Restriction of PFAS
16 January 2025
The Fluoropolymers Product Group (FPG) stands by the integrity of its actions and remains committed to providing transparent, evidence-based information about fluoropolymers to all stakeholders.
We support a regulatory approach that is both coherent and targeted, and we support regulatory action to ensure the highest standards of emissions control and lifecycle management. Throughout the European Chemicals Agency (ECHA) process, we have contributed knowledge, data, and expertise as part of the public stakeholder consultation. This inclusive process is a cornerstone of effective and balanced regulation.
Fluoropolymers are uniquely positioned to support critical industries, including healthcare, renewable energy, advanced batteries, semiconductors, transportation, and defence. These materials play a vital role in Europe’s competitiveness, strategic autonomy, and transition to a green economy.
An overly broad restriction proposal encompassing thousands of substances risks significant unintended consequences. It could disrupt essential industries, hinder innovation, and compromise Europe’s sustainability goals. Treating fluoropolymers as indistinguishable from other PFAS substances fails to recognize their distinct safety profile and indispensable role in advancing critical sectors responsibly.
We are committed to advocating for best practices in manufacturing and end-of-life management, ensuring fluoropolymers continue to meet the highest standards of safety and environmental stewardship. FPG will persist in engaging constructively in the regulatory process, adhering to all rules and procedures, and championing decisions rooted in robust scientific evidence.
By fostering balanced and evidence-based regulation, we can ensure that essential technologies supported by fluoropolymers continue to deliver solutions that benefit society and the environment alike.

About FPG:
The Fluoropolymers Product Group (FPG) is part of Plastics Europe, the industry association representing European polymer producers. It operates in accordance with the Plastics Europe governance, including Competition Compliance Rules. Plastics Europe covers the EU, plus UK, Norway, Turkey and Switzerland.
